Building A Masculine Silhouette

Silhouette is the body's signature at a glance. It's built from three things you control: frame (training), posture (mobility and habit), and clothing fit.

Frame: shoulders and back

The V-taper comes from developed shoulders and upper back over a lean waist. Prioritise these in training; proportion beats raw size.

Posture: free and instant

Forward head and rounded shoulders erase the work. Strengthen the posterior chain, mobilise the chest and hips, and cue alignment until it's default.

Fit: the cheapest upgrade

Clothing that fits the shoulders and tapers cleanly amplifies frame. Tailor your key pieces. Fit beats brand every time.
